The fantastic organism pictured below would surely qualify for a starring role in a horror film if it were a thousand times larg

er than it really is. In its active feeding stage, it is a single giant multinucleate cell that slides over moist organic matter, engulfing food particles as it grows. What is it?
Biology
1 answer:
Paladinen [302]4 years ago
6 0

Answer: a slime mold.

Explanation:

A slime mold is a Eukaryotic organism that can live freely as a single cell organism, but can also come together to form a multicell organism. When there is a lot of food, they choose to stay as a single cell organism. When food is short, they may come together in different forms and are able to detect food better. They feed on microorganisms that live on dead plant material. It is most common to find slime mold in nature. You can find them on soil, lawns, forest floors, and even some fruit.

What is the maximum amount of time perishable foods can safely be held in the danger zone?
alexgriva [62]

The maximum amount of time that the perishable food can be safely held in danger zones is two hours. More than two hours could cause the food to be contaminated or spoiled, which is not safe for an individual to cook or consume for it could cause food poisoning.
